What You’ll Do
- Lead and Manage : Oversee the IT Change Control process, ensuring all production changes are reviewed, documented, and approved.
- Risk Evaluation : Assess potential risks, impacts, and dependencies of proposed changes.
- Facilitate CAB Meetings : Coordinate and document Change Advisory Board meetings.
- FSOC Maintenance : Update and publish the Forward Schedule of Change.
- Compliance Monitoring : Review changes for non-compliance and manage unauthorized changes.
- Post-Implementation Reviews : Assess success and lessons learned from changes.
- Effective Communication : Inform users and stakeholders about upcoming changes, risks, and impacts.
- Regulatory Compliance : Ensure adherence to internal and external regulatory requirements.
- Training and Mentoring : Educate IT staff and stakeholders on Change Control tools and procedures.
- Log Analysis : Analyze Windows log files to identify and trace unauthorized changes.
- CMDB Management : Oversee the Configuration Management Database.
- Reporting : Produce weekly and monthly management reports.
What We’re Looking For
- 2 years in IT Change or Release Management.
- Proven analytical abilities.
- Experience with Netwrix or similar Windows systems monitoring.
- Experience with ITSM solutions, preferably ServiceNow.
- Experience with building and maintaining a Configuration Management Database (CMDB).
- Expertise in analyzing Windows log files.
- Strong knowledge of ITIL framework and best practices.
- Bachelor’s degree in Information Technology, Computer Science, or a relevant field, or equivalent work experience (preferred).
- Proficiency in Microsoft Office Suite (Word, Excel, Visio).
- Exceptional verbal and written communication skills.
- Detail-oriented with a focus on routine.
- Strong risk assessment and management skills.
- Ability to communicate effectively with executives and business users.
- Training and mentoring capabilities.
- Ability to manage high-impact, time-sensitive business processes.
- Understanding of complex technology solutions and their interdependencies.
- Problem-solving skills and ability to handle multiple issues simultaneously.
- ITILv4 Foundations certification.
- Banking experience is a plus.
